What is DCCCXLIII in Roman Numerals?

What is the value of DCCCXLIII in Roman numerals?

The Roman numeral DCCCXLIII is equivalent to 843 in Arabic numerals.

Therefore, if you want to write the digit 843 using Roman symbols, you must use the letter combination DCCCXLIII. This letter combination is equivalent in Roman writing to the Arabic numeral Eight hundred fourty three.

DCCCXLIII = 843

How should the Roman numeral DCCCXLIII be read?

It should be noted that Roman letters symbolizing numbers should be read and written from left to right and in the order from largest to smallest.

If the Roman numeral DCCCXLIII is found in a text, it should be read as a natural number, that is, in this case it should be read as "Eight hundred fourty three".
